Load core faasd service definitions from compose

**What**
- Use the compose-go library to read the service definitions from an
  external compose file instead of building them in Go
- Add default compose file and copy during `faasd install`
- Add test for load and parse of compose file
- Make testing easier  by sorting the env keys
- Allow append to instantiate the slices so that we can more easily test
  for proper parsing (e.g. nil is still nil etc)
- Add the arch suffix to the compose file and set this as part of the
  env when we parse the compose file. This allows faasd to dynamically
  set the arch suffix used for the basic auth and the gateway images.

// ParseVolume parses a volume spec without any knowledge of the target platform
func ParseVolume(spec string) (types.ServiceVolumeConfig, error) {
volume := types.ServiceVolumeConfig{}
switch len(spec) {
case 0:
return volume, errors.New("invalid empty volume spec")
case 1, 2:
volume.Target = spec
volume.Type = string(types.VolumeTypeVolume)
return volume, nil
}
buffer := []rune{}
for _, char := range spec + string(endOfSpec) {
switch {
case isWindowsDrive(buffer, char):
buffer = append(buffer, char)
case char == ':' || char == endOfSpec:
if err := populateFieldFromBuffer(char, buffer, &volume); err != nil {
populateType(&volume)
return volume, errors.Wrapf(err, "invalid spec: %s", spec)
}
buffer = []rune{}
default:
buffer = append(buffer, char)
}
}
populateType(&volume)
return volume, nil
}
func isWindowsDrive(buffer []rune, char rune) bool {
return char == ':' && len(buffer) == 1 && unicode.IsLetter(buffer[0])
}
func populateFieldFromBuffer(char rune, buffer []rune, volume *types.ServiceVolumeConfig) error {
strBuffer := string(buffer)
switch {
case len(buffer) == 0:
return errors.New("empty section between colons")
// Anonymous volume
case volume.Source == "" && char == endOfSpec:
volume.Target = strBuffer
return nil
case volume.Source == "":
volume.Source = strBuffer
return nil
case volume.Target == "":
volume.Target = strBuffer
return nil
case char == ':':
return errors.New("too many colons")
}
for _, option := range strings.Split(strBuffer, ",") {
switch option {
case "ro":
volume.ReadOnly = true
case "rw":
volume.ReadOnly = false
case "nocopy":
volume.Volume = &types.ServiceVolumeVolume{NoCopy: true}
default:
if isBindOption(option) {
volume.Bind = &types.ServiceVolumeBind{Propagation: option}
}
// ignore unknown options
}
}
return nil
}
var Propagations = []string{
types.PropagationRPrivate,
types.PropagationPrivate,
types.PropagationRShared,
types.PropagationShared,
types.PropagationRSlave,
types.PropagationSlave,
}
func isBindOption(option string) bool {
for _, propagation := range Propagations {
if option == propagation {
return true
}
}
return false
}
func populateType(volume *types.ServiceVolumeConfig) {
switch {
// Anonymous volume
case volume.Source == "":
volume.Type = string(types.VolumeTypeVolume)
case isFilePath(volume.Source):
volume.Type = string(types.VolumeTypeBind)
default:
volume.Type = string(types.VolumeTypeVolume)
}
}
func isFilePath(source string) bool {
switch source[0] {
case '.', '/', '~':
return true
}
// windows named pipes
if strings.HasPrefix(source, `\\`) {
return true
}
first, nextIndex := utf8.DecodeRuneInString(source)
return isWindowsDrive([]rune{first}, rune(source[nextIndex]))
}
